Output 166763d789bb0c4143104a79fc051da20c3a06730ca06ec0ed3c699ca637174e:0

value
5993493
script pubkey
OP_0 OP_PUSHBYTES_20 cdfe90fc4ef17bf8f96a25fe7156078c6707a8a6
address
bc1qehlfplzw79al37t2yhl8z4s833ns029xvlp32j
transaction
166763d789bb0c4143104a79fc051da20c3a06730ca06ec0ed3c699ca637174e